WebECRB is located inferior to ECRL. Their function can be confirmed by pulling the respective tendon proximally and observing the actions of the hand. ECRL inserts at the dorsum of the first and second digits producing wrist extension with radial deviation, while ECRB inserts at the dorsum of the third digit producing specifically wrist extension. WebFeb 26, 2024 · The standard dorsal radiocarpal portals used in wrist arthroscopy are named and placed in relationship to the dorsal extensor compartments. There are 6 dorsal extensor compartments of the wrist. The first compartment is the most radial and contains the extensor pollicis brevis (EPB) tendon and abductor pollicis longus (APL) tendon. Icing of the painful area. Pain relievers such as Motrin or Tylenol. Steroid injection into the boss. Surgery. Surgery may be recommended if the carpal boss has been painful for an extended period of time, if non-surgical treatment has failed, or if there is painful snapping of the tendons.
